Modern cars come with advanced electronic anti-theft system that rely on a unique key to communicate with computer systems in the car. The keys are equipped with transponders that transmit an encoded code when you insert them into the ignition. The car key programming cost won't start if you don't have a properly-programmed key. The process of programming a car key could take up to an hour, depending on the model, make and year of your car.
To preprogram your keys you'll need the right tools and skills to do it right. Certain cars are more difficult to work on, and some require a special tool referred to as a "dealer programmer." These tools can be expensive and should be bought by an automotive locksmith with the proper qualifications. You can damage your vehicle's electronic components if you attempt to do it yourself.

Transponder chips can be found in the majority of modern automobiles. They are typically found in the head of a key, or on a remote control fob. The chips have a unique number required to start the vehicle. They can also be used to open doors and disable alarm systems. If the chips are damaged, they will require replacement with a new chip in order to function effectively.
